  • Lone Star Funds Acquires Hillenbrand
    February 10, 2026
    Buyer
    Lone Star Funds
    Target
    Hillenbrand, Inc.
    Location
    Indiana, United States
    Type
    Buyout

    An affiliate of Lone Star Funds completed the previously announced all-cash acquisition of Hillenbrand, Inc. The transaction valued Hillenbrand at approximately $3.8 billion in total enterprise value, and the company’s shares will be delisted from the New York Stock Exchange while it continues operating under the Hillenbrand name.

  • CBRE Group Acquires Pearce Services
    November 4, 2025
    Buyer
    CBRE Group, Inc.
    Target
    Pearce Services, LLC
    Seller
    New Mountain Capital
    Location
    California, United States
    Type
    Buyout

    CBRE Group, Inc. acquired Pearce Services, LLC from New Mountain Capital to expand its digital and power infrastructure technical services capabilities within CBRE’s Building Operations & Experience segment. The transaction includes an initial purchase price of approximately $1.2 billion in cash plus a potential earn-out of up to $115 million tied to 2027 performance thresholds. Pearce Services, founded in 1998 and headquartered in Paso Robles, California, provides design engineering, maintenance, and repair services across critical power & cooling, renewable energy, wireless & fiber networks, and EV charging infrastructure.
